可以看到,数据库mytest2并没有被覆盖为字符集为utf8的新数据库,而是保持原来字符集为gbk的旧数据库。 2. 管理数据库 1.查看当前连接中的有哪些数据库 SHOW DATABASES; 1. 输出: 2.选定要使用的数据库 USE mytest2; 1. 在可视化软件如 SQLyog 中可以看到已经切换为mytest2数据库: 3.查看当前数据库下都有...
如果执行失败,我们将打印错误消息并关闭数据库连接。 步骤3:关闭数据库连接 一旦我们完成了创建数据库的操作,我们需要关闭与MySQL服务器的连接。 mysql_close(conn); 1. 上面的代码示例中,我们使用mysql_close()函数来关闭数据库连接。 现在,你已经学会了如何使用C语言和MySQL来创建新的数据库。下面是完整的代码示例...
MYSQL m;//mysql连接MYSQL_RES* res;//查询结果集MYSQL_ROW row;//二维数组,存放数据//初始化数据库mysql_init(&m);//设置编码方式mysql_options(&m, MYSQL_SET_CHARSET_NAME,"gbk");//连接数据库if(mysql_real_connect(&m,"localhost","root","111111","c",3306,NULL,0)) {//主机 用户名 密码 ...
访问的数据库为安装Mysql后默认创建的名称为“mysql”的数据库,查询其“user”表的数据,步骤如下:1、创建一个Win32 Console Application(Win32控制台程序)的空工程(创建空工程需要在向导的Application Settings一步中,勾选Empty project),名称就取为mysql。2、在Solution Explorer窗口的工程名“mysql”上点右键...
以下是使用C语言编写的脚本,用于快速创建MySQL数据库: (图片来源网络,侵删) #include <stdio.h> #include <mysql/mysql.h> int main() { MYSQL *conn; MYSQL_RES *res; MYSQL_ROW row; char server[] = "localhost"; char user[] = "root"; ...
3 打开mysql数据库。4 启动mysql客户端。mysql.exe --defaults-file=my.ini -uroot -p 5 show databases;显示当前数据库。6 create database sheying;创建sheying数据库。7 use sheying;打开sheying数据库。8 source c:/sheying.sql;执行sheying.sql这个文件。在数据库创建一个表:shangpinxinxi.9 show tables ;...
MySQL是数据库工具,非常常用,我们通常会把网站用到的数据存储在MySQL中,MySQL的使用不仅方便而且简单易学,来看看如何使用MySQL创建数据库。工具/原料 MySQL 创建数据库 方法/步骤 1 安装: 首先要安装MySQL,并且配置信息。创建一个快捷键到桌面上,双击软件,打开软件,界面如下图所示,什么都没有,我们...
所有用到的函数都已经一一列出来了,接下来我们开始设计C语言程序把MySQL连接起来,我们分了两部分代码。前半部分是数据库的连接,后变部分是数据库的数据调用。实现代码 #include <stdio.h> #include <mysql/mysql.h> #include <string.h> typedef struct Stu { int id; char name[20]; f...
1.create database +数据库名字在Mysql控制台上输入这个命令可以创建一个数据库,输入命令回车后,下面显示Ok就代表数据库创建成功了,示例如下: 2.show databases;这条命令可以查看所有的数据库,示例如下: 3.use + 数据库名字;表示要对这个数据库做操作,输入命令回车后下面输出,Database changed 就说明我们正在对这个...